Nutritional Value Of Quail Chicks
Quail chicks are a highly nutritious source of food, packed with essential vitamins and minerals. These tiny birds are known to be rich in high-quality protein, making them a popular choice for those looking to boost their protein intake. Additionally, quail chicks are low in fat, making them a healthier alternative to other types of poultry.
In terms of nutrients, quail chicks are a good source of iron, which is important for the formation of red blood cells and overall energy levels. They also contain ample amounts of B vitamins, particularly vitamin B12, which is essential for nerve function and DNA synthesis. Furthermore, quail chicks are rich in phosphorus and zinc, both of which play a crucial role in maintaining bone health and supporting the immune system.

Economic Benefits Of Raising Quail Chicks
When it comes to the economic benefits of raising quail chicks, there are several aspects to consider. One significant advantage is the relatively low cost associated with raising quail compared to other poultry species. Quail require minimal space and feed, making them a cost-effective option for those looking to enter the poultry farming business or diversify their existing operations.
Additionally, quail are known for their high egg production rates, with hens laying up to 300 eggs per year. This reliable egg production can translate into a steady source of income for quail farmers. Quail eggs are also in demand for their nutritional value and unique taste, fetching premium prices in various markets. Furthermore, the quick growth rate of quail chicks means a faster turnover time, allowing farmers to capitalize on their investment sooner than with other poultry species.

Farming Practices To Enhance Quail Chick Value
To enhance the value of quail chicks on your farm, it is essential to focus on optimal farming practices. Providing a clean and spacious environment is crucial for the health and growth of quail chicks. Ensure proper ventilation, adequate lighting, and temperature control to create a stress-free environment that promotes optimal development.
Feeding plays a significant role in enhancing the value of quail chicks. Implement a balanced diet consisting of high-quality quail feed to support their growth and overall health. Additionally, ensuring access to clean water at all times is essential for hydration and digestion.
Regular health checks and preventive measures are vital to maintain the well-being of quail chicks. Establish a vaccination schedule as recommended by a veterinarian to prevent diseases and ensure the productivity and value of your quail flock.
